In what way did the nation's growing transportation system help promote economic growth

Social Studies
2 answers:
Verizon [17]3 years ago
8 0
The railroads made the shipping supplies of goods possible.
mars1129 [50]3 years ago
8 0
It changed America by carrying big and heavy loads to different places. <span>Carried people and supplies to the West and raw materials to the east.</span>
